Whether you use the Internet to make a reservation or show up in person hoping to get a room at the last minute, motels typically require you to show a valid photo ID to prove your identity. This policy isn’t unique to motels; hotels also require to you show a valid photo ID upon check-in.

Do you need ID to book a hotel?

To book a room you would just need to provide card details, you don’t have to pre-pay if you select the Flexible Rate option. You can pay with cash on arrival, however you would need to provide a form of photo ID such as a driving license or passport. If you pay with card you will not need to provide ID.
